Definição
Describes something related to watching or studying carefully, often to gather information rather than to intervene. Used especially for studies, skills, or learning by watching rather than doing.

Ouça em Contexto
She has excellent observational skills.
This is an observational study, not experimental.
Children develop language through observational learning.
The report is based on observational data collected over several years.
